If it's an item you would normally get carried through into BG2, e.g. Helm of Balduran then just do it. If you want other items then I would suggest you say what they are when you write your report.Easymask wrote...
I have a question concerning my transfer from Baldurs Gate to Amn, am I allowed to bring any items a long? As I cannot use my characterfile (BG:EE character load crashes BG2) - I am wondering if I should Shadowkeeper any of the items I had with me into BG2.
A list of items which can normally carry across is at http://www.forgotten.../miscellany.htm. Note that in vanilla you only get 1 item from each list, but BGT changes this so that any items on the list transfer.

Rose, human stalker (Grond0) & Grub, halfling assassin (Gate70)
Regrettably the backstab twins suffered a taste of their own medicine last night.
The first bad decision of the night was to try and squeeze in a short session at all! Once underway it was agreed the duo should make use of scrolls of magic protection to have a go at the Twisted Rune and Guarded Compound as the final things to do prior to leaving for Spellhold. The former was pretty easy, but time ticked away when trying to finish off an efreeti summoned by Layene - it twice went gaseous before eventually dieing. It would have made sense to measure the time taken more accurately, e.g. by using potions and seeing when they expired, but that wasn't done.
Returning from the Rune, the duo swiftly ran across town and dived into the Guarded Compound. It would probably have been better to have left the downstairs enemies until later, but they were killed first - again an efreeti consumed valuable time by going gaseous. Upstairs, Grub disarmed a couple of traps and then tried moving into a side room to lay her own traps. By that time a true sight had been cast and Grub was spotted going into the room. She was able to hide, but when she tried to lay a trap she failed - as 2 of the opponents had followed her into the room invisibly. Now visible, she was one-shotted by a Ketta backstab - what a way for an assassin to go
At this stage I wasn't worried as, with the scroll still active, Rose would easily be a match for the party on her own. However, first I wanted to get out of the room to hide. Initially I waited a few seconds for the opposition to clear the doorway, but the casters stayed blocking it. So Rose moved to the alternative door - unfortunately I didn't notice that as she arrived there her scroll protection had lapsed (and hence she hadn't equipped the Shield of Harmony). Scenting their opportunity the casters instantly put up a chaos spell and Rose immediately lost her senses - and shortly afterwards her life.
